Australian mask-makers meeting multiplying demand

Coronavirus, COVID-19, NACA Feature, SBS Small Business Secrets,

Singer Claire Lyon's masks. Source: SBS

With millions of Australians now being urged to cover up to help slow the spread of COVID-19, the country's mask-makers are struggling to meet rising demand. Masks are now mandatory in Melbourne and recommended in certain situations in other parts of the nation, meaning sales are through the roof.
